A CNC machine depends on coordinated motion control. The control system sends electrical signals, while the drive or hydraulic control component converts those commands into controlled machine movement.
For hydraulic CNC equipment, the Rexroth 4WRTE25R350L-44 electro-hydraulic servo valve can regulate hydraulic flow and pressure according to an electrical control signal.

The model is specified with a maximum pressure of 350 bar, a 0–60 L/min flow range, 24 V DC input, and IP65 protection according to the product information provided by DUOMI CNC.
The 4WRTE25R350L-44 is different from a conventional electric servo drive. Instead of directly controlling an electric motor, an electro-hydraulic servo valve manages hydraulic power within the machine.
This distinction matters when you are replacing a failed automation component. Matching only the general product category is not enough. You should verify the exact model number, control method, pressure requirements, flow requirements, and application before ordering.

Understanding the difference can help you select the correct spare part.
| Feature | Electro-Hydraulic Servo Valve | Conventional Electric Servo Drive |
|---|---|---|
| Main Function | Controls hydraulic flow and pressure | Controls electric motor operation |
| Power Medium | Hydraulic | Electrical |
| Typical Application | Hydraulic CNC systems and actuators | Electric CNC axes and motion systems |
| Control Input | Electrical signal | Electrical command |
| Main Component | Servo valve | Drive/amplifier |
| Maintenance Focus | Hydraulic pressure, flow, valve condition | Motor, drive, feedback, wiring |
Therefore, if your machine uses hydraulic actuation, searching only for an electric servo drive may not identify the correct replacement. The Rexroth 4WRTE25R350L-44 should be evaluated as an electro-hydraulic control component within the complete CNC motion-control system.
